Pott. County discusses allocation of federal COVID-19 stimulus funds

The Pottawatomie County Commission met with department heads Monday to discuss how to spend federal COVID-19 stimulus funds. Pott. County has so far received about $2.4 million, with another approximately $2.4 million set to arrive in the near future. July sets record for highest call volume for Riley County EMS

Riley County EMS reported July was their busiest month in the history of the department for calls for service. Speaking to the county commission, EMS Director David Adams says they answered a total of 501 calls for the month. Adams broke the call volume down by each of the four stations in the county. RCPD Notes Increase in Motor Vehicle Thefts
